Subject: [PATCH] Fixes: 805de8f43c20 (atomic: Replace atomic_{set,clear}_mask() usage)

The offending commit accidentally replaces an atomic_clear with an
atomic_or instead of an atomic_andnot in kvm_s390_vcpu_request_handled.
The symptom is that kvm guests on s390 hang on startup.
This patch simply replaces the incorrect atomic_or with atomic_andnot
Signed-off-by: Jason J. Herne <jjherne@linux.vnet.ibm.com>
---
arch/s390/kvm/kvm-s390.c | 2 +-
1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)
diff --git a/arch/s390/kvm/kvm-s390.c b/arch/s390/kvm/kvm-s390.c
index c91eb94..49e76be 100644
--- a/arch/s390/kvm/kvm-s390.c
+++ b/arch/s390/kvm/kvm-s390.c
@@ -1574,7 +1574,7 @@ static void kvm_s390_vcpu_request(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
static void kvm_s390_vcpu_request_handled(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
{
- atomic_or(PROG_REQUEST, &vcpu->arch.sie_block->prog20);
+ atomic_andnot(PROG_REQUEST, &vcpu->arch.sie_block->prog20);
}
